Omoda C9 CKD Rolls Off, Ready For Jan 2025 Delivery

Jaecoo Malaysia is ready to take on 2025 as its first domestically assembled Omoda C9 Premium Off-road SUV rolled off the production line at the Chery Shah Alam CKD factory.

This is a crucial milestone following the C9's widely anticipated unveiling on Dec 4, 2024, as manufacturing remains on target to start customer vehicle deliveries in Jan 2025.

The all-new Omoda C9, combines cutting-edge design and performance, with the base 2WD variation priced at RM168,800 and the top-tier AWD variant priced at RM188,800. Both models provide a comprehensive 7-year or 150,000 km car warranty, providing purchasers with peace of mind.

Emily Lek, VP of Jaecoo Malaysia, stated, "We are delighted with the great market response towards the C9 Premium Off-road SUV Coupé. This CKD roll-out effort demonstrates Jaecoo Malaysia's commitment to satisfy customer demand while providing a premium ownership experience."

She further noted, "As a long-term player in this market, Jaecoo Malaysia is dedicated in providing best-in-class offerings and services tailored to the needs of Malaysian customers."

The Shah Alam assembly plant, a key hub for Jaecoo’s operations, also CKD assembles the Jaecoo J7 SUVs. According to Jaecoo Malaysia, both the J7 and C9 are now available for viewing, test drives, and bookings at all Jaecoo authorised dealerships nationwide.
